About 14 St Swithins Close

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

14 St Swithins Close is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Bicker, Boston, Boston (PE20 3AW). It has a recorded floor area of 90 m² (around 969 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2007-2011 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(October 2022) shows an E (score 52),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. Earlier certificates rated it C (January 2012); the latest reading is 2 bands lower.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ency dropped from Average to Poor and main heating dropped from Very Good to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 80),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ity.

At 90 m² it's 20.8% larger than the typical home in the postcode (75 m² median across 20 EPCs). On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. Today's modelled estimate of £140,000 sits 105.9% above the 2017 sale of £68,000. 9 years since the last transfer (September 2017).
